Palmyra/Hoffmeister, NY: DeVuyst, John R. ”Dick"; died on Friday, January 19, 2024 at the age of 85. He is predeceased by his parents, John and Addie DeVuyst; sister Barbara Arthurton and son Geoffrey DeVuyst. He is survived by his wife Sharon DeVuyst, brother Douglas DeVuyst, son Kevin (Renee) DeVuyst, daughter in law Sonya DeVuyst; granddaughters Morgan (Peter) Bessey and Sarah DeVuyst; and great grandson Liam DeVuyst.
Dick grew up in Palmyra, NY. He was a mechanic and avid car enthusiast. He spent time as a mechanic while serving in the Army in Germany. He traveled the country with his family while working for Mobil Chemical. He loved the outdoors and eventually moved to Hoffmeister, NY. There, he would enjoy hunting, fishing, snowmobiling and the peacefulness the Adirondacks offered. Dick was a lifelong member of the Morehouse Rod and Gun Club and member of Road Knights Car Club.
